We have a problem with our waterpump.  Once we turn on the waterpump we can use the taps etc,but we have noticed that water is pumping out of the overflow at the back of our motorhome. Which is causing the pump to compensate and we need to fill the tank more often than we should,  Has anyone had a similar problem, and how did you resolve it, if at all.

As HBW says, its likely to be an open frost valve - the frost valve protects the boiler from its content freezing up over winter. To drain a motorhome for winter, the frost valve has to be opened and left open when not in use in cold climes. It's easy to forget and leave it open after winter - I've done it several times over the years.

If closing the frost valve doesn't stop the flow, ask again. And if you don't know the valve's location [it should be in the manual], give details of your motorhomes make, model, and age; somebody who has a similar van might come along and tell you.
